Transaction 3d106e8707688c72aa9f1df1f112efff9bc74bf784a3a3c1c9a69ad492f91411
1 Input
2 Outputs
- 3d106e8707688c72aa9f1df1f112efff9bc74bf784a3a3c1c9a69ad492f91411:0
- 3d106e8707688c72aa9f1df1f112efff9bc74bf784a3a3c1c9a69ad492f91411:1
value 12695312
address mkaCMkz6zbKgGdPsfQYFPSH7uSQWKsEQvZ
value 2955672286
address mhwZgo1yp9shwa2ueAsHnGnkn6PoYSj7oh